Deck Name: Tembo!!
Created by: Matt Piatek
Description: Demdemeh makes a herd of elephant allies with 2 hand
damage and one bleed. Babalawo Alafin combines with Maabara to allow
you to craft the hand you need.

Matt's comments on the final:
It didn't work the way it was intended to in the finals. In retrospect
I should have brought out Demdemeh instead of Wamukota as my second
vampire, but I thought his ability would be important for my retain
actions(it was never used). I never could get enough pool to bring
out Demdemeh afterwards. A herd of elephants would have greatly
increased my ousting ability.
It is nice to know that the deck can survive without all of the "A"
team in play.
